What are bromine water |
| Answer» Bromine water is simply a dilute solution of bromine.Bromine water is a highly oxidizing intense yellow to red mixture containing diatomic bromine (Br2) dissolved in water (H2O). It is often used as a reactive in chemical assays of recognition for substances which react with bromine in an aqueous environment with the halogenation mechanism. | |

What is the difference between H2O and H2O2 ???? |
| Answer» •\xa0In water, H:O ration is 2:1 whereas, in hydrogen peroxide, it is 1:1.•\xa0In water, oxygen is the -2 oxidation state. However, in H2O2,\xa0oxygen has a -1 oxidation state.•\xa0H2O2\xa0has a higher boiling point than water.•\xa0H2O2\xa0is a strong oxidizing and reducing agent compared to water.•\xa0Water is a good solvent compared to H2O2. | |

How does embryo get nourishment inside the mothers body? |
| Answer» Embryo get nourishment through disc like structure called placenta present in uterus . Placenta helps the embryo in excretion , respiration and nutrition through umbilical cord | |

Give difference between displacement And double displacement reaction? |
| Answer» In displacement a highly reactive metal displaces the low reactive metal by its solution/salt.Fe + CuSO4 ➡ FeSO4 + CuIn double displacement exchange if ions takes place b/w two reactants.NaSO4 +BaCl ➡ BaSO4 + NaCl | |

Give the structure formula of isohexane |
| Answer» 2-Methylpentane, trivially known as isohexane, is a branched-chain alkane with the molecular formula C₆H₁₄. It is a structural isomer of hexane composed of a methyl group bonded to the second carbon atom in a pentane chain. | |
